SUMMARY

We are seeking a creative and talented Web Designer to join our team. As a Web Designer, you will play a crucial role in crafting visually appealing and user-centric website designs that align with our brand and business objectives. While coding is not within the scope of this role, your designs will serve as the foundation for our development team to bring your creations to life. It’s important to note that our web team utilizes WordPress themes, so your designs will need to be created with templates in mind, and you will work closely with the web team to ensure seamless implementation.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and project requirements and design objective.
  • Create high-quality web design concepts, wireframes, and mockups that are compatible with WordPress themes and effectively communicate design ideas.
  • Design visually appealing and intuitive user interfaces, incorporating user experience best practices and considering mobile and responsive design principles while adhering to WordPress template guidelines.
  • Develop original design elements, such as icons, graphics, illustrations, and other visual assets, that can be easily integrated into WordPress templates to enhance website aesthetics and usability.
  • Work closely with the marketing team to ensure brand consistency across all design materials and web properties.
  • Maintain an up-to-date knowledge of industry trends, design tools, and technologies to continually enhance design processes, specifically within the WordPress ecosystem.
  • Collaborate with front-end developers to ensure accurate implementation of your designs within WordPress templates and provide guidance and assets as needed.
  • Design digital assets such as e-blasts, banner ads, digital signage, and digital brochures that maintain a consistent visual identity across various platforms.

JOB Q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Proven experience as a Web Designer, with a strong portfolio showcasing your design skills and creativity.
  • Proficiency in design tools such as Adobe Photoshop, Adobe XD, Sketch, Figma, or similar software.
  • Strong understanding of user experience (UX) and user interface (UI) design principles.
  • Familiarity with responsive and mobile design techniques to ensure optimal user experiences across various devices within WordPress themes.
  • Excellent visual design skills, including layout composition, color theory, and typography.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ced environment, communicate design ideas effectively, and incorporate feedback.
  • Attention to detail and a commitment to delivering high-quality designs on time.
  • A team player.
  • An understanding of the residential real estate industry is a huge plus.
  • Must be willing to do what it takes to get the job done.
